Hair for Weddings dos and don’ts DO consider the entire picture, which includes a hairstyle that fits the theme of your wedding and is cohesive with the rest of your look. When you’ve come up with a theme - i.e. classic, contemporary, casual, etc.- discuss your plans with your hair stylist. He or she can suggest hairstyles that will complement the theme you’d like to achieve. DON’T feel you have to emulate everything you see in bridal magazines. If the look of the moment is free-flowing tresses, but you prefer a sleek, tight bun, go with what you like. Your hair stylist can offer variations, such as escaped tendrils or pins and other accessories to add distinct appeal. |
